Growing Demand of Plant based Meat Alternatives in Animal Feed
Plant-based protein can be included in animal feed as a source of nutrition for the animals. Some common plant-based protein sources that are used in animal feed include soybean meal, canola meal, and sunflower meal. These protein sources are often used to supplement animal feed made from grains and other ingredients. Including plant-based protein in animal feed with several benefits. It can help reduce the use of animal-derived protein sources such as fishmeal, which can be expensive and unsustainable. Additionally, it can help reduce the environmental impact of animal agriculture by reducing the amount of land, water, and other resources needed to produce animal feed.
However, it is important to note that the quality and digestibility of plant-based protein sources can vary, and some may not provide all the necessary amino acids that animals need for optimal health. Therefore, it is important to ensure that the animal feed contains a balanced mix of protein sources to meet the nutritional needs of the animals. This can be achieved through careful formulation and testing of animal feed to ensure that it meets the nutritional requirements of the targeted animal species.

Soy will be the Key Source of Protein
Soy is one of the demanding plant-based proteins that provides a complete nutritional profile that contains all the essential nutrients. Soy contains all essential amino acids, more than any other plant protein. Soy protein promotes better heart health rather than animal protein. Soy foods contain protein along with a lot of vitamins and minerals, such as B vitamins, zinc, and iron and some supplements of calcium and vitamin D with lot of antioxidants. This characteristic property of soy makes it a highly beneficial source of plant-based protein for vegan and vegetarian consumers around the world.
